Strasbourg, France
As the seat of the Council of Europe, the European Parliament and the European Court; Strasbourg is one of the most important centers of the European Union. The French city is located near the border with Germany, therefore much German influence can be seen throughout, particularly through the architecture of the city. Of particular interest is the Old Town, which is a World Heritage site, and the Cathedral Square, one of Europe's most beautiful city squares. Due to the numerous channels that meander through the city and the picturesque half-timbered houses, the city offers a unique charm to visitors.

Mannheim, Germany
Mannheim, Germany, is a vibrant city known for its unique grid layout and cultural richness, making it an ideal stop for cruisers eager to explore the heart of the Rhine-Neckar region. With its mix of historical architecture and modern flair, a visit to Mannheim provides a memorable experience of both history and contemporary life. Upon your arrival at the harbour, take a stroll down the impressive Planken street, lined with shops and cafés. Don’t miss the magnificent Mannheim Palace, one of the largest Baroque palaces in Europe, where you can explore the beautiful gardens and learn about its storied past. For art enthusiasts, the Kunsthalle Mannheim houses an impressive collection of modern and contemporary art. Additionally, a leisurely walk along the Rhine River is a perfect way to soak in the scenic beauty. Mannheim offers a delightful blend of history, culture, and relaxation!

Rüdesheim, Germany
The city of Rüdesheim is a UNESCO World Heritage Site in the Upper Middle Rhine Valley, and is one of the most popular tourist areas of Germany. Besides the beauty of the city, Rüdesheim is known for its excellent wine, which can be tasted in one of the many wine bars. The town has many interesting landmarks of note including Niederwalddenkmal, a commemoration of the end of the Franco-Prussian War, which invites spectacular views of the city. Seilbahn Rüdesheim offers a cable car ride up the mountain and towards the Niederwalddenkmal and over the vineyards boasting wonderful sights so have your camera at the ready.

Amsterdam, Netherlands
Amsterdam is a European cultural hub, known for its diverse culture and laid-back attitude. Canals criss-cross the city, and boat tours are a great way to explore. However modern the city may be today; the capital city of the Netherlands offers an abundance of historically significant sights. The Van Gogh Museum and Rijksmuseum offer an unrivaled collection of artworks, while a visit to Anne Frank’s House is sure to provide an unforgettable insight into the dark history of WWII. Whether explored by day or by night, a trip to Amsterdam promises to offer something for everyone.
